Institutions of primary vocational education may be either adapted buildings of a universal or specialized type, or structures designed according to special projects in accordance with the requirements. There are several options for locating art schools in urban development: in the historical center of the city, in the business center of the city, in the recreational area of the city, in areas free from 236 Journal of Engineering, Mechanics and Architecture www. grnjournal.us development, in residential development of the city, at the intersection of highways, in the suburban area. Existing methods of locating schools on sites (zoning of master plans): linear, fan, free, centric. The functional-planning structure of these educational institutions, corresponding to the professional level of education, consists of functional blocks: educational, administrative and household, exhibition, information. Some compositional schemes of solutions of educational institutions are centric, block, modular, centralized, free, mixed. RESEARCH MATERIALS AND METHODS Art schools are a complex multi-level functional-planning structure. The volumetric-planning structure reflects the content and features of the educational process. The premises of the art school are divided into the following groups: Ø classrooms, offices and laboratories for theoretical classes; Ø training and production workshops; Ø cultural, household and utility rooms (sports and assembly halls, canteen, exhibition hall, museum, shop); Ø administrative, service and auxiliary rooms, utility block, first aid station. Usually, art schools have 3 departments: music, choreography, and fine arts. The music department should be planned in such a way that equivalent rooms, depending on functional, acoustic, soundproofing and structural requirements, are in separate sections and differentiated vertically and horizontally from other rooms. Rooms for individual music lessons should be designed with vestibules - gateways in which a storage room for instruments and a washbasin are located. It is recommended that the walls of music classrooms be made non- parallel (deviation 2-12 º) with appropriate acoustic finishing. The choreography department includes a hall for rhythm and dance classes, halls for classical, folk-stage, and modern dance classes, a classroom for theoretical disciplines, a costume workshop, changing rooms, showers, and toilets. The Fine Arts Department includes drawing, painting, composition, and sculpture studios. Each painting and drawing studio is usually located on the upper floors and includes the following zones: teacher's zone, still life zone, student zone, easel storage zone. The height of the workshops to the bottom of the protruding structures is 3.6-3.9 m, width - 6 m, length - 9 m. In world practice, there is often a trend towards high technology, landscape design, the use of forms corresponding to the specializations of schools, thus already in the architectural solutions of facades there is a desire to reveal the creative character of buildings. A striking example of this is the School of Arts, Design and Mass Media in Singapore. The glass facade absorbs the solar and thermal load of the buildings, while providing natural daylight for creative spaces. The glass walls provide a visual flow of the interior spaces of the premises, as well as the landscape of the complex itself and the natural environment. (Pic. 1). Pic.1.
